Kas yra PHP laiko juosta ir kodėl ji svarbi?

PHP laiko juosta – tai sistema, leidžianti naudotojams nurodyti savo svetainės laiko juostą.

Yra daugybė priežasčių, dėl kurių galite norėti nustatyti savo svetainės laiko juostą. Dažniausia priežastis yra ta, kad norite, jog lankytojai, apsilankę jūsų svetainėje, matytų teisingą datą ir laiką.

Jei esate turinio kūrėjas arba SEO specialistas, jums gali tekti nustatyti savo laiko juostą, kad užtikrintumėte, jog jūsų turinys paieškos rezultatuose arba socialinės žiniasklaidos platformose būtų rodomas geriausiai.

Pakeiskite laiko juostą pasirinkdami PHP versiją (Pasirinkite PHP versiją)

PHP parametras date.timezone leidžia nurodyti svetainės laiko juostą. Numatytoji laiko juosta yra UTC, kuri sutampa su Grinvičo laiku ir yra naudojama daugelyje šalių.

Norėdami tai pakeisti, eikite į cPanel -> Programinė įranga -> Pasirinkite PHP versiją -> Eikite į PHP parinktis ir pasirinkite kitą laiko juostą.

hostkoss-blog-time-zone-php-hostkoss.com

Atlikus reikiamus pakeitimus, svarbu spustelėti mygtuką Išsaugoti pakeitimus. Taip išsaugosite savo darbą ir galėsite tęsti redagavimą.

Laiko juostų sąrašas, skirtas laiko juostai nustatyti

  • Africa/Cairo
  • Africa/Casablanca
  • Africa/Harare
  • Africa/Monrovia
  • Africa/Nairobi
  • America/Bogota
  • America/Buenos_Aires
  • America/Caracas
  • America/Chihuahua
  • America/La_Paz
  • America/Lima
  • America/Mazatlan
  • America/Mexico_City
  • America/Monterrey
  • America/Santiago
  • America/Tijuana
  • Asia/Almaty
  • Asia/Baghdad
  • Asia/Baku
  • Asia/Bangkok
  • Asia/Chongqing
  • Asia/Dhaka
  • Asia/Hong_Kong
  • Asia/Irkutsk
  • Asia/Jakarta
  • Asia/Jerusalem
  • Asia/Kabul
  • Asia/Karachi
  • Asia/Kathmandu
  • Asia/Kolkata
  • Asia/Krasnoyarsk
  • Asia/Kuala_Lumpur
  • Asia/Kuwait
  • Asia/Magadan
  • Asia/Muscat
  • Asia/Novosibirsk
  • Asia/Riyadh
  • Asia/Seoul
  • Asia/Singapore
  • Asia/Taipei
  • Asia/Tashkent
  • Asia/Tbilisi
  • Asia/Tehran
  • Asia/Tokyo
  • Asia/Ulaanbaatar
  • Asia/Urumqi
  • Asia/Vladivostok
  • Asia/Yakutsk
  • Asia/Yekaterinburg
  • Asia/Yerevan
  • Atlantic/Azores
  • Atlantic/Cape_Verde
  • Atlantic/Stanley
  • Australia/Adelaide
  • Australia/Brisbane
  • Australia/Canberra
  • Australia/Darwin
  • Australia/Hobart
  • Australia/Melbourne
  • Australia/Perth
  • Australia/Sydney
  • Canada/Atlantic
  • Canada/Newfoundland
  • Canada/Saskatchewan
  • Europe/Amsterdam
  • Europe/Athens
  • Europe/Belgrade
  • Europe/Berlin
  • Europe/Bratislava
  • Europe/Brussels
  • Europe/Bucharest
  • Europe/Budapest
  • Europe/Copenhagen
  • Europe/Dublin
  • Europe/Helsinki
  • Europe/Istanbul
  • Europe/Kiev
  • Europe/Lisbon
  • Europe/Ljubljana
  • Europe/London
  • Europe/Madrid
  • Europe/Minsk
  • Europe/Moscow
  • Europe/Paris
  • Europe/Prague
  • Europe/Riga
  • Europe/Rome
  • Europe/Sarajevo
  • Europe/Skopje
  • Europe/Sofia
  • Europe/Stockholm
  • Europe/Tallinn
  • Europe/Vienna
  • Europe/Vilnius
  • Europe/Volgograd
  • Europe/Warsaw
  • Europe/Zagreb
  • Greenland
  • Pacific/Auckland
  • Pacific/Fiji
  • Pacific/Guam
  • Pacific/Midway
  • Pacific/Port_Moresby
  • US/Alaska
  • US/Arizona
  • US/Central
  • US/Eastern
  • US/East-Indiana
  • US/Hawaii
  • US/Mountain
  • US/Pacific
  • US/Samoa

DUK (dažniausiai užduodami klausimai)

Kodėl PHP svarbu nustatyti laiko juostą?

Nustatant laiko juostą PHP programoje užtikrinama, kad datos ir laiko funkcijos veiktų tiksliai, nes išvengiama laiko žymų neatitikimų.

Ar galiu dinamiškai keisti laiko juostą paleidimo metu?

Taip, laiko zoną galite dinamiškai keisti naudodami funkciją date_default_timezone_set() arba keisdami php.ini failą.

Kaip rasti mano vietovei tinkamą laiko juostą?

Norėdami nustatyti artimiausią laiko juostą, galite remtis palaikomų PHP laiko juostų sąrašu arba naudoti geografines nuorodas.

Ką daryti, jei mano PHP programa rodo neteisingas laiko žymas?

Patikrinkite, ar teisingai nustatyta laiko juosta, ir įsitikinkite, kad skaičiuojant laiko žymas atsižvelgiama į vasaros laiką.

Ar yra PHP bibliotekų, skirtų išplėstiniam laiko juostų valdymui?

Taip, kai kuriose PHP bibliotekose yra papildomų funkcijų, skirtų darbui su laiko juostomis, pavyzdžiui, laiko juostų konvertavimas ir vasaros laiko tvarkymas.

Apie autorių

Andrii Kostashchuk

Andrii turi programavimo įvairiomis kalbomis įvairioms platformoms ir sistemoms patirties. Daugiau nei 8 metus jis dirbo interneto srityje, dirbo su įvairiomis TVS, pvz: "Opencart", "Drupal", "Joomla" ir, žinoma, populiariausia turinio valdymo sistema "WordPress".

Peržiūrėti visus straipsnius